Paying tribute

I've written here and elsewhere about my admiration for the late John M. Ford (if you've ever scrolled down far enough, the epigraph of this blog is by him, and I've occasionally convinced people to buy one of his books either with bribes or not-so-veiled threats). That's why it's particularly nice to get a (mostly) positive review from a fellow Ford fan; it's also why I was so happy to see the appreciation of Ford's career in the latest issue of Locus. I particularly agree with his final words: "John M. Ford is one of the easiest writers for the critic to provide a recommendation on: start anywhere, and read."
